If you’re family is sports-oriented, Orange Beach can fulfill your dream of watching sporting events while you’re on vacation. Orange Beach has a popular sports complex that houses many games like baseball, softball, football and soccer. Furthermore, the city is also home to one of the best beaches, so families vacationing here may hit two dream vacations in one trip.

If budget still worries you, get a single room rental, instead of one with several rooms. One-roomed rentals are often cheaper than multiple room units. Besides, you’ll only have to use this during the night. When getting a one-roomed rental, bring some sleeping bags and extra pillows. You can accommodate everyone’s sleeping needs by doing this and avoid quarrels. For other tips to save up, try the following suggestions.
